GTHL Game Review – Toronto Red Wings 2 : 7 Vaughan Kings – AAA Bantam 05’

Vaughan

29-Nov-2019 Fri 09:00 PM Chesswood 1
 Toronto Red Wings  2:7 Vaughan Kings 

The GTHL was back in action as the Toronto Red Wings clashed with the Vaughan Kings. The Red Wings headed into this game after a 3-3 draw in the game against the Don Mills Flyers. And on the other side, the Kings won 4-1 against the Senators in their last G game.

Toronto Red Wings Review
The Red Wings played an entertaining draw in their last GTHL game against the Flyers. However, they were not at their best during the first period of the game. They conceded a goal in the 1st minute of the game. And by the 6th minute, they were 3-0 down. The only positive in the first period was goaltender Lightfoot. But the talented athlete was not able to prevent 2 more goals in his net. Also, they managed to score a goal after a defensive error by the Vaughan defence.

In the 2nd period of the game, the Red Wings took a more proactive approach. Kirk was their main man during this period. However, they were not able to produce cleat cut scoring chances. Also, they conceded another goal. And that goal was a big blow for them. Goaltender Lightfoot made 5 saves during the 2nd period of the game.

In the final period of the game, the Red Wings made one last push in order to get back in the game. Their movements looked solid, and their offensive game was better. Therefore, they managed to score through Chan in the 8th minute. Yet, that was not enough as they lost 7-2.

Vaughan Kings Review
The Kings have been playing well in recent games. They had the winning momentum on their side before this game as they battered the Senators in their last game. And they started this game in a similar way as they opened the score in the 1st minute of the game through forward Rego. Three minutes late, Rego found himself in a one-on-one situation with the opposing goaltender after a counter-attack. His clinical finish made it 2-0 for the Kings. Shortly after, it was forward Jacob Strizzi that scored a great goal to make it 3-0.

The Kings were dominating the game and their defence was up to the task. Andrew Lani was a commanding figure at the blue line and all the attacks were going through him.
Therefore, the Vaughan side managed to maintain their pressure and to score two more goals through Supino and Wycisk. They only downside for the Kings as they conceded a goal in the 12th minute which set the result at 5-1 at the end of the first period.

In the 2nd period of the game, the Kings managed to maintain their defensive and tactical discipline. Moreover, they managed to score another goal for a 6-1 result at the end of the 2nd period. They also health with the high line pressure of the Red Wings during the 2nd period.

In the final period of the game, the Kings were focused on finishing the game and maintaining their lead. They conceded a goal in the 8th minute. But goaltender Miller made some remarkable saves in the final 5 minutes.

Final Thoughts
The Kings deserved to win this game. They played like a top-class team and dominated during the first period of the game. Not many teams can score 5 goals in 15 minutes. As for the Red Wings, it was obvious that the fatigue played a role in their performance. They played 2 games in 3 days and that did not help.
